Facebook Send Button: New Innovation For Sharing

Today saw the Facebook Send Button launched, and is described as a new innovation for sharing. This means that rather sharing something with all your friends on Facebook, you can just click the new ‘Send’ button to those who you wish to see what you have to show them.

How it works is very simple, you just paste the URL you wish to share and then select the friends that you want to share it with. This is certainly a good idea, as we all know that all our friends do not share the same interests or have the same sense of humor. You can even add a piece of code on your website, so Facebook users can share the webpage directly.

The Social network has come under fire recently for trying to share too much, but Facebook believes that these are all features that will help users share things with their friends much easier. You decide if you think this is one button too far?
